Got a favorite Open Source e-commerce solution? I’m looking for first-hand experiences — good and bad. Are there any that folks should definitely avoid?

Magento looks really nice, very feature rich, but despite being on the docket, they still don’t have a built-in means of offering an affiliate program. Some of the others at least provide plug-in capabilities for this.

Several use CSS, but the older ones, like osCommerce, still use tables. What else should we consider? Which has the most potential, etc.?

    I have used all of these. The thing to consider is.. what features are important and who will be using it in the end.
    I think Zen Cart is great but has its flaws and its Admin is difficult for users.
    Prestashop still lacks some much needed features/add-ons and doesn’t have a very big/active user community. PrestaShop looks AWESOME though.
    Magento is one I have looked at lately though. Although I am comfortable using ZenCart (as a developer), it’s still important to keep the end user in mind.. they need the comfort of a “pretty” and usable admin like Magento or PrestaShop.
    If Presta and Magento add a couple more features they will be unstoppable!
